COUNCIL Cli„ :B ERS, 1,UY 17th. , 1937.
B:00 P. M,
Pursuant to adjourmnent of adjourned meeting of 9:ay 3rd., the Council met in the
cuncil Rooms of the City Hall, with the Llayor 1 G. R. Hollin,,sr-orth, presiding.
On Roll Call -tire following C uncilmen answered present: EdC.r L. Oakes, F. D.
umford, 71.E.Babcock, G. K. Fenrich, 71. S,Boynton, and Norvil T. Binds. rbsent: None,
Mr. Bob Dawson appeared before the Mayor and Council on behalf of 1,1r. Jess Smith
nd asked permission to build a machine shop on North Kimbell. This matter was referred
o the Cite En ineer.
Mr. W. ji. Redway and Air. J.B.Goren brought to the attention of the Mayor and
ouncil the matter of repairing sidewalks and the removal of dead trees. The Mayor ap-
ointed the following committee to look into this matter and report at the next meeting;
auncilmen, Dakes and Hinds and the City Eni,�ineer.
The Layor prey -nted Mr. E. L. Vassar with a croquet set and Dr. G. P1. Mont omery
ith a golf bag from the City Employees.
gN6
Mr. Vassar and Dr. Mont omery both made a nice speech of appreciation.
Moved by Oakes, seconded by Boynton tjj1 ;t the City of Caldwell will not sponsor
Olean Up Week for the next two years. Motion carried.
A Report of the Building Permits issued was made by J.S. Maxey.
The Clerk, read a letter from the City.Trensurer, H. E. Parraenter as follows:
Play 17, 1937.
To the Honorable Mayor and City Co
Cald : Idaho.
Dear Sirs:
I hereby ask for cuthority to transfer from those funds that
have a surplus and unexpended balhance, into other funds, so that registered
warrants may be celled and redeemed. .s per Sec. 1716 Cltiapter 49 Idaho Code
Annotated 1932.
Yours truly,
H.E. Parmenter
City Treasurer.
Thereupon, the 'ollov7ing Preamble and Resolution 7vs presented to the Pdayor and
Council by Councilman Oakes, rho rdved'Che adoption thereof.
HESO L:: TI GP?.
By Oakes.
11HERKkS, the folloi7inE; mentioned funds of the City of Cald, ^ .e11, Idaho, have a
surplus and unexpended balance in the following amounts. to -wit:
" doter W orks- -- --- --- ---------- -- - - - - -- S 10,000.00
S;:rinlc link------- --------------- - - - - -- 4,000.00
Street Lighting----------------- - - - - -- 1,000.00
,.ir Port ---- - --- - ---------- -- - - -- 350.00
Emergency------------ ----------- - - -- -- 3,580.00
Total 18,930.00
NOW THEREFORE, ICE IT RE30LVED, that the Treasurer of the City of Caldwell, Idaho,
and he is hereb; aut':orioed and directed to transfer on the books of the said City of
ldrell,ftom the above mentioned fends to the funds hereinafter stated, to -wit:
General -- ..----- -- ----- -- ------- - --- -$ 1 14,493.00
Park ----------- -- ----- - -- - -- 1,575.00
Golf ----- -- --- -- ------ - -- - -- 2,862.00
Total 18,930.00
BY ORDER OF 7 MAYOR 1LND COT.'ilCIL.
Dated: Cald °:ell, Idaho, May 17th., 1937.
Cit rier
Thereupon , Councilman Babcock moored the adoption of the said Preamble and Reso-
lution.
i Yee and Nay vote was had thereon with the following results:
Yea: Oakes, Mtuaford, Boynton, renrich, Babcock and Hinds.
Nay: None.
absent and_not voting: None.
°1Ft�REUTICN, the MalTor declared the motion carried and the preamble and resolution
duly adopted.
